Abstract des Autors

The effectiveness of daily oral iron supplementation (DOIS) on body iron status and on aerobic capacity was tested on 2 groups (group I, N = 13, treated daily with iron tablets, 160 mg; group II, N = 15 treated with placebo) of young female subjects (mean age 19 +/- 2 years) undergoing a 7-week intensive physical training program. VO2max was determined during weeks I, IV and VII and blood samples were taken on days 0, 1, 7, 21 and 42 of the training period. While blood Hb and Hct of group I increased significantly during the training period, these variables remained unchanged in group II. Serum iron and ferritin levels of group I were higher than those of group II on days 7 and 21; no differences were observed between the groups on day 42. VO2max rose significantly in both groups (from 39.7 +/- 3.7 and 37.8 +/- 3.5 to 45.3 +/- 4.2 and 43.1 +/- 3.0 ml O2/(kg/min) from week I to week VII in group I and II, respectively); during weeks IV and VII mean VO2max of group I was significantly higher than that of group II. We conclude that DOIS was associated with improved hematological profile, and with faster rates of aerobic capacity increase of young female subjects undergoing an intensive training program.
